I purchased one of these cases for 5.41€ shipping included. It took 15 days to be delivered to France.
It’s tight but the HP-71B fits completely inside as the material can stretch a bit.
It fits best when you enter the front of the HP-71B first and close the zip on the back as shown in the pictures below:

[Image: mini_20012805371922260.jpg] [Image: mini_200128053718492035.jpg] [Image: mini_200128053719537586.jpg]

If you do the reverse, entering first the back of the 71B in the case and closing the zip on the front, it’s tighter and the corners on the front are less protected as you can see on the middle picture below:

[Image: mini_200128053954312893.jpg] [Image: mini_200128053954806372.jpg] [Image: mini_200128053955410808.jpg]

Overall it’s a cheap solution for those missing the original HP-71B case and wanting some level of protection.

Did anyone "back in the day" notice like I did that the 71B was almost exactly the same dimensions as a VHS tape? I once took a VHS tape box, cut out the plastic posts and the machine fit inside fairly nicely.
